Join us at the Lloyd Center for the Environment on Saturday, October 7th, for the third Music in the Woods event, a free benefit for Lloyd Center members.

Both Lloyd Center members and the general public are invited to enjoy a musical afternoon on the Center’s trails and grounds of the Lloyd Center with musicians from the New Bedford Symphony Orchestra (musicians and themes to be announced), Spindle River Rats (an eclectic blend of bluegrass, old-time folk, popular, western, and fiddle tunes), Gropina recorder quintet (renaissance music with instruments that are replicas of period recorders ranging from soprano to C bass), and other musical performers to be announced.
